The President of the European Council links the future of the EU with the tightening of immigration controls

  • In the opinion of the President of the European Council, “if the union is to last, it must take a firm stance on immigration”. It calls on the members of the union to maintain good relations with the post-Brexit United Kingdom.

Although Brexit will be at the center of the debate, some issues will be discussed at the meeting of the members of the European Union – with the exception of the United Kingdom – which will take place in Bratislava from Wednesday. The President of the European Council, Donald Tusk, addressed these issues in a letter: In addition to Brexit, he has talked about the migration crisis, relations with Russia and jihadism.

Regarding the migration crisis, Tusk believes that “the lack of a rapid and unified response to the situation has diminished the confidence of society in the authorities.” According to him, “it is vitally important to restore the balance between freedom and security”, for which he has considered it necessary to “strengthen the opening and protection of the external borders, in addition to promoting effective control”.

In fact, “the migration crisis has left the European Union on the brink of collapse.” He believes that security is one of the main concerns of Europeans and has linked this to jihadism: “We need to control everyone in our external border databases.”

Brexit, the responsibility of all Europeans

Tusk calls for Brexit not to be seen as just a British problem. According to him, “the result of the consultation is a reflection of the daily worries of millions of Europeans.” Some examples are the security of society and of each country, the protection of their interests, culture and/or way of life. According to Tusk, “these issues should be reconsidered even if the UK votes to stay in the EU.”

It calls on European states to maintain good relations with the post-Brexit United Kingdom, but warns that there will be no negotiations until there is an official British declaration on exit intentions. In the meantime, he suggested that they should act with a sense of community of EU Member States.
